Parking Lot Land Clearing in Salt Lake City, UT
Parking lot land clearing services involve the removal of trees, shrubs, debris, and other obstructions to prepare a site for construction, paving, or other development projects. This service is suitable for a variety of projects, including commercial parking lots, residential driveways, or community spaces.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of clearing needed, the types of vegetation and debris involved, and how the process might impact their existing landscape or property features before requesting land clearing assistance.
Homeowners and property owners often seek parking lot land clearing to create a safe, level, and accessible area for parking or outdoor activities. It is important to consider factors such as the size of the area to be cleared, any permits or regulations that may apply, and the condition of the land prior to beginning work. Clarifying these details can help ensure the project meets expectations and fits within the overall plans for the property.

Parking Lot Land Clearing Questions
What types of materials can be cleared from a parking lot? Common materials include trees, shrubs, grass, debris, and old pavement or asphalt.
Is parking lot land clearing suitable for residential properties? Yes, it can prepare residential driveways or private parking areas for paving or development.
What should property owners consider before starting land clearing? It's important to assess the existing vegetation, drainage, and any underground utilities on the site.
Can land clearing improve the safety and usability of a parking lot? Yes, clearing removes obstructions and hazards, making the lot safer and more functional for parking and access.
